Gun and Purse Bingo event is today
The Fourth of July Committee of Warren County is hosting a Gun and Purse Bingo today at the Sugar Grove Fire Department, with the fire department benefitting from this event as well.
There are nine guns, one cross-bow and two cash prizes to be won.
The guns and purses are paired together.
There will be a costume contest with doors opening at 4:30. Costume contest judges include Savannah Casey from WCCBI of Warren County Chamber of Business and Industry, Lisa Card from Warren County Visitor’s Bureau and District Attorney candidate Casey Strickland. Tickets will be available at the door with a limited availability of 50 left. Cost is $40,
This is a BYOB event. Participants must be 18 or older to purchase tickets.
Groups of six or more can reserve a table provided that all group tickets are purchased at the same time.
